Whether it's been 15 or 20 years because installing your air conditioner, the time may have come to change it. Also properly maintained Air conditioner's at some point reach the end of their life.
Newer air conditioning system have a tendency to be bigger to accommodate larger, a lot more reliable coils. For that reason, the location of your existing air conditioner might not be enough. A different location might require to be taken into consideration. An additional variable is the system's air conditioning capacity. You do not want an AC that's as well little or as well big or it will not run efficiently.
To remove an old AC system, a number of complicated tasks are needed. First, the cooling agent has to be gotten rid of; this includes customized devices and a qualified specialist. By regulation, only EPA-certified employees can get rid of, handle, and throw away refrigerant, which can be harmful. Coolant can not be vented right into the outdoors; a sophisticated device pumps it right into a recovery container.
Cooling devices is heavy and there may be particles to tidy up. During this procedure, installers will cover floors and furniture for security and also inspect for securing concerns in your house and duct leakages. These can influence the efficiency of a new system so must be taken care of before installation starts.
As soon as the system is connected, it needs to stay in location, so the pad will not require repair work throughout the unit's life time. Refrigerant lines, which consist of 2 copper pipelines, might be recycled (and first flushed, cleaned up, and pressure-tested).
Refrigerant lines are usually strapped to the base of floor joists. Straps have to be eliminated prior to taking out the line set. Line collections may likewise lie within ceilings or walls or buried underground. To make points less complicated, a brand-new line set may be run while the old one stays.
Next off, the line collection is fitted to the new system's service valve, which separates the refrigerant and the exterior condenser from the indoor coil. This stays clear of needing to replace refrigerant if a fixing is required. The copper line collection and shutoffs are brazed, or bonded, with each other to make certain a leak-proof link.
The brand-new solution detach box is installed to the side of your home and wired to the electrical panel. An installer might offer a fused box that supports overcurrent defense, or a non-fused box if the existing breaker matches the air conditioning supplier's detailed maximum overcurrent security. High- and low-voltage electrical wiring will certainly then be reconnected; line, or circuitry from the panel, and load, a power conduit to the air conditioner, is attached.
A cased evaporator coil is preferably installed. Uncased coils need extra prep work and setup work prior to attaching them.
Once hangers are set up to protect the lines, the suction line is usually installed initially and attached to the AC, and run to the indoor evaporator coil. The fluid line is then run along the exact same path and secured. Installers will certainly make sure not to flex, kink, or otherwise damage the lines.
Simply sufficient line is after that pushed out to reach the solution valve. When cooling agent is added, unique care is taken not to reveal it to the air and infect it. Warm defense is after that used and dry nitrogen is made use of to secure the interior of copper tubes from oxidation during welding.
The technician will run the air conditioner for up to 20 minutes. Throughout initial start-up, the refrigerant will start streaming and the system will certainly start to condition the air. It will really feel cozy at. Yet you'll quickly begin to feel the difference. All the while, the device's sequence of operation, thermostat feature, and a variety of specifications will be examined.
